description Absinthe Las Vegas Overview
Absinthe is a contemporary variety show that premiered at Caesars Palace in Las Vegas in 2011. Produced by Spiegelworld, the performance takes place inside an intimate, vintage-style spiegeltent and is designed for adult audiences. It combines elements of cabaret, burlesque, acrobatics, and comedy, hosted by the recurring characters of The Gazillionaire and his assistant Joy, who guide audiences through a series of cirque-style acts.

Where is Absinthe performed in Las Vegas?
Absinthe is a contemporary variety show that takes place inside a custom-built, vintage-style spiegeltent located at Caesars Palace in Las Vegas. The show premiered there in 2011 and has become one of the city's most critically acclaimed productions.
Is Absinthe by Spiegelworld appropriate for children?
No, the performance is strictly designed for adult audiences and is highly vulgar. Produced by Spiegelworld, the show combines acrobatics and cabaret with heavy use of profanity and highly suggestive burlesque themes.
Who is the host of the Absinthe Las Vegas show?
The show is famously hosted by a character known as "The Gazillionaire," a sleazy, foul-mouthed ringmaster who interacts heavily with the front-row audience. He is usually accompanied by his oddball assistant, Penny Pibbets, adding a crude, comedic narrative layer to the acrobatic acts.
What kind of acts are featured in Absinthe Las Vegas?
The show combines elements of cabaret, burlesque, and highly dangerous feats of acrobatics. Audiences can expect to see aerialists, strongmen, and balancing acts performed incredibly close to the front rows due to the very intimate, circular layout of the spiegeltent.
